The Taynal Mosque (Arabic: مسجد طينال), also known as the Taylan Mosque, is a historic Sunni Islam mosque, located in Tripoli, Lebanon. It is located on the left bank of the Abu Ali or Kadisha River, in an area of orchards near the Bab al-Raml cemetery. After the Mansouri Great Mosque, it is one of the most important historic and religious monuments in Tripoli.
